Tales of terror from the Titanic: From picture framer awoken by ship hitting iceberg to perfume salesmen hearing pitiful cries as his lifeboat sailed away. the horrific 1912 tragedy from the eyes of 10 survivors
On April 14, 1912, the RMS Titanic hit an iceberg while on its maiden voyage from Southampton to New York
Within three hours, the unsinkable ship had sunk in freezing Atlantic Ocean, killing more than 1,500 people
New book Titanic - Iceberg Ahead , by James Bancroft, uses survivor testimonies to describe what happened
Perfume salesman Adolph Saalfeld recalled hearing pitiful cries of people drowning as lifeboat sailed away
Picture framer Joseph Hyman recalled being awoken by the terrible shock of the ship hitting iceberg

10 The “My Way” Killings
People in the Philippines love karaoke. The country is full of karaoke bars, and singing is a large part of their culture. For the most part, karaoke is a playful activity, but some people have taken it very seriously. On more than one occasion, people in the Philippines have been murdered while performing Frank Sinatra’s 1969 song “My Way.” The deaths have been called a coincidence by some because the song is a popular karaoke tune, but many Filipino karaoke bars have banned the song.
